Camden Property Trust (NYSE:CPT) anticipates a positive market backdrop in 2025 , with new supply pressures expected to lessen, setting the stage for improved revenue and net operating income growth.
The company exceeded its operating budgets in 2024 despite record supply, showcasing strong operational performance.
Company plans to recycle capital by acquiring newer properties and disposing of older, more capital-intensive assets, aiming for long-term core FFO growth.
Negative points include slower leasing in single-family rental communities, which could impact revenue growth.
